Question Problems with BRB enclosure... Please help

Hi everyone, my names jay and im new here. Ive joined because i thought this would be a good place to get some info from experienced owners... ive owned corns for a while now and have recently aquired a brb. Ive had no problems with his temperament as i expected a young brb to be nippy. However ive become concerned about the heat in his vivarium.. the thermostat above the heat mat is reading 25 and i cant get it to raise any higher !
Ive already moved the heatmat inside the wooden enclosure and installed a normal light bulb to try and raise the background temperature..Also, the cypress mulch substrate is drying out over the heatmat, even though i spray the viv often...
Can anyone help with this?
